Mission Director JJM urges Chief Engineers for creating ID’s related to RPWSS

SRINAGAR, DECEMBER 01: A review meeting regarding the creation of Out-Village infrastructure for Rural Piped Water Supply Schemes (RPWSS) was held Monday under the chairmanship of the Mission Director, Jal Jeevan Mission, Jammu & Kashmir.

The meeting, as per an official statement, was attended by Chief Engineers, Jal Shakti Department, Superintending Engineers (Hydraulic) of all circles, Technical Officers with Chief Engineer, PHE Jammu/Kashmir and officers of Mission Directorate, Jal Jeevan Mission.

The meeting focused on accelerating the preparation and uploading of infrastructure details required for the Out-Village component of RPWSS, as mandated under the Jal Jeevan Mission digital framework.

During the meeting, the Mission Director emphasized the need for timely and accurate configuration of scheme architecture, ensuring complete mapping of existing and proposed water infrastructure, including sources, reservoirs, treatment systems, pumping systems, and transmission networks.

To streamline the process, the technical team presented step-by-step guidance for RPWSS creation, based on an illustrated flow framework which included Identification and merging or demerging of schemes for RPWSS ID creation, Selection of villages benefiting from the scheme and associated habitations, Mapping of water sources, including newly added sources where required, Incorporation of raw water reservoirs followed by Raw water transmission mains, Valves and hydraulic control components, Entry of Water Treatment Plants (WTPs) associated with the scheme, Addition of Clear Water Transmission (CWT) mains and valves, Mapping of pump houses (non-gravity systems), Integration of MBR/ZBR units and Overhead Tanks (OHTs), Entry of Feeder Mains up to distribution point.

The Mission Director reiterated that all divisions must ensure complete, verified, and field-reflective documentation before uploading the final structure into the system to avoid discrepancies during validation and implementation.

He urged the circles to provide information of these mother-child schemes so that single ID’s are created for these schemes as directed by the Ministry of Jal Shakti, National Jal Jeevan Mission.

The MD directed the Superintending Engineers to complete the process on war footing basis which will ensure assured funding in future for these schemes. The meeting was informed that technical sessions regarding creation of RPWSS ID’s will be held with divisions in coming days for handholding of divisional staff, so that the whole process is completed within the set timelines.

The MD also reviewed the circle-wise mapping of the pipeline laid under PM Gati Shakti. He directed the concerned SE’s to speed up the process of pipeline mapping and uploading on the PM Gati Shakti.
